Analysis

The most recent figure for canada —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— import value in Cuba is 3,174 1000 USD, measured in 2018.

That represents a change of up 48.4% on the previous year and up 26.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, canada — paper and paperboard, excluding newsprint — import value in Cuba peaked at 6,647 1000 USD in 2012 and was at its lowest, 139 1000 USD, in 2010.

Cuba ranks 30th of 132 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
